精选优质文档-倾情为你奉上西安邮电大学单片机课程设计报告书题目:双机通信系统一 、系统整体设计1系统设计思路双机通信的实质就是解决两单片机串行通信问题。针对于89C52单片机全双工异步串行通信口,我们采用单片机直接交叉互连的串行通信方式。考虑到设计应用于短距离传输、两单片机具有相同的数据格式及电平且为使设计简单,我们最终决定采用方式二单片机直接交叉连接的串行通信方式,上位机发送的数据由串行口TXD端输出,直接由下位机的串行口数据接收端RXD接收。需要注意的是一定要保证主从机相同的数据传输速率,即要求设置相同的波特率。电路分为数码管显示模块,以及单片机工作的基本复位、晶振模块。2系统设计原理(1)串行通信串行数据通信要解决两个关键问题,一个是数据传送,另一个是数据转换。所谓数据传送就是指数据以什么形式进行传送。所谓数据转换就是指单片机在接收数据时,如何把接收到的串行数据转化为并行数据,单片机在发送数据时,如何把并行数据转换为串行数据进行发送。单片机的串行通信使用的是异步串行通信,所